Output 81d1de1051bec814d5f8017d5768d9c7d0f53cdb1510df0ab03e5740ad5dc95a:1

value
2705765
script pubkey
OP_0 OP_PUSHBYTES_20 0170b8c7bc62adf905c8379857b6eeee0e325e99
address
bc1qq9ct33auv2kljpwgx7v90dhwac8ryh5ekju8c4
transaction
81d1de1051bec814d5f8017d5768d9c7d0f53cdb1510df0ab03e5740ad5dc95a